Spend enough time here, and Colombia sees you as a taxpayer.

183days = tax resident

Spend 183 days or more in Colombia within any rolling 365-day period and you're generally treated as a tax resident — which means the DIAN expects an annual return on your worldwide income and assets. If those days straddle two calendar years, residency starts in the second year.

But residency is only half the question. For the 2025 tax year — the return filed in 2026 — you generally have to file if your gross assets at December 31, 2025 topped COP $224,095,500 (4,500 UVT, ≈ US$61k) or your income, card spend, purchases or bank deposits during 2025 topped COP $69,718,600 (1,400 UVT, ≈ US$19k) — and even some non-residents must file after selling property or earning Colombian-source income that wasn't fully covered by withholding.

Filing isn't the same as paying. Plenty of people file and owe little or nothing. We tell you, in plain terms, which applies to you — and then we handle it.

General information, not tax advice. Thresholds are set in UVT and change every tax year; USD figures are indicative only. Whether you're a tax resident — and what you owe — depends on your specific situation.

Frequently asked questions

Do I have to file taxes in Colombia if I'm not a citizen?
It's about time and economic ties, not nationality. You're generally a tax resident after 183+ days in any rolling 365-day period, and you typically have to file once your gross assets tops ~COP $224.09M or your income/spending tops ~COP $69.7M for the year. Some non-residents must file too — for example after selling property or earning from Colombian clients. We confirm exactly what applies to you.
When is the filing deadline?
For the 2025 tax year, individual filing deadlines run from August 12 to October 26, 2026, assigned by the last two digits of your NIT (your tax ID within the RUT). Getting the RUT can itself take weeks, so we start early to avoid late-filing penalties.
I own assets outside Colombia — do I have to report them?
If you're a Colombian tax resident and your foreign assets exceed 2,000 UVT (about COP $104.7M for 2026), you must file a separate annual return of assets held abroad (declaración anual de activos en el exterior, Form 160), on top of your income tax return. Above 3,580 UVT (about COP $187.5M for 2026) you also have to itemize each asset — its type, country and value; below that you can report them as a total. It's a reporting obligation, not a tax, but missing it carries its own penalties. We check whether it applies and file both together.
What if I haven't filed in previous years?
It's more common than you'd think and usually fixable. Unfiled years can draw penalties — and in serious cases the authorities can pursue assets — so the sooner we assess your prior years and get you current, the better.
